Question: What are the benefits of CAD?

What is CAD and its benefits?

CAD allows experts to create more accurate design representations. CAD replaced manual design drafting, allowing design development, alteration and optimization. CAD enables engineers to craft more precise designs and manipulate them virtually. CAD software calculates how multiple materials relate.

What is the importance of CAD in civil engineering?

CAD software allows you to create precise 2D drawings for building design. You may also convert these 2D drawings to 3D designs to improve visualization. You can use CAD software in Civil Engineering projects to comprehend and solve challenges in building design as quickly as feasible.

What are the advantages and disadvantages of CAD and CAM?

Computer aided manufacture (CAM)

Advantages of CAM Disadvantages of CAM
Fast and accurate production Expensive to set up
Machines can run constantly on repetitive tasks Needs a skilled workforce of engineers
Good for producing on a mass/flow production line Downtime required for maintenance
